定义评论数据结构 先明确一条评论包含哪些信息。
优势: 简单高效: 一条SQL语句即可完成所有数据的更新,避免了循环和JOIN查询。
整个过程不复杂,但需要注意版本兼容性。
例如启动本地Jaeger All-in-One: docker run -d --name jaeger \ -e COLLECTOR_OTLP_ENABLED=true \ -p 16686:16686 \ -p 4317:4317 \ jaegertracing/all-in-one 然后在Go程序中配置OTLP Exporter连接localhost:4317即可。
库宝AI 库宝AI是一款功能多样的智能伙伴助手,涵盖AI写作辅助、智能设计、图像生成、智能对话等多个方面。
Valgrind 是一个强大的 Linux 下的内存调试工具,能帮助 C++ 程序员发现内存泄漏、非法内存访问、未初始化内存使用等问题。
$subscription_products = array( ... ): 定义一个数组,包含所有订阅产品的 ID。
文章将解释为何会出现该错误,并提供两种解决方案,帮助读者优化 Dockerfile 构建过程。
这种“自描述”的特性,让Schema在工具支持和学习曲线上更具优势。
go语言中的空白标识符(_)是一个独特且功能强大的特性。
直接路由与传统路由的区别 使用 MapGet、MapPost 等方法注册的是“直接路由”,它们不依赖控制器结构,适合轻量级 API 或脚本式处理。
在go语言中,直接解组包含不同数据类型元素的json数组常常会导致错误。
而pygame.mixer.music.load()函数在加载音频文件时,会持有该文件的句柄,直到音乐播放完毕或显式地停止并卸载。
错误: {e}") except requests.exceptions.Timeout as e: # 超时错误 print(f"连接到 {url} 超时。
例子:计算所有书籍的总价:sum(/catalog/book/price)XQuery内置了许多有用的函数,如sum()、count()、avg()等。
0 查看详情 - 比如将旧类型 OldAPIResponse 逐步替换为 NewAPIResponse。
这意味着,如果你选择使用双引号来定义DateTime::format()的格式字符串,并且其中包含PHP自身会解释的转义序列字符(如 、 、 ),那么你需要进行双重转义。
主题负责维护订阅者列表,并在状态变化时通知所有观察者。
如果希望返回一个默认字符串(如'Other'),可以将None替换为 'Other'。
整个流程不复杂,但要注意稳定性与结构设计,避免代码变“面条”。
本文链接:http://www.ensosoft.com/345026_9589be.html